Job Summary

The Benefit Specialist will have a working knowledge of benefit administration and leave policies. Will be responsible for administrating benefits for all QSAC employees including enrollment/termination processing. This position is not remote or hybrid and would require you to work at our Manhattan corporate office five days a week full time 9am-5pm. 

Responsibilities

  • Communicate with QSAC staff about benefits plans including medical, dental, vision and transit
  • Conduct Benefits Orientation & other trainings as needed
  • Assist staff with benefit enrollments and LOA’s
  • Assist in annual open enrollment
  • Maintain employee benefit files, SPD’s and other documents according to record retention requirements and established guidelines
  • Review and Analyze with Worker’s Comp, Disability (Short Term Disability and Long Term Disability), FMLA, PFL and LOA cases

Qualifications & Education

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Human Resources or a related field is preferred
  • 1-3 years of Human Resources Benefits Administration experience preferred
  • Knowledge of benefit program compliance and reporting requirements
  • HCM experience required 
  • Computer skills in Microsoft Office applications and HRIS programs 
  • Excellent written and verbal communication 
  • Must be well-organized, detail oriented and have excellent customer service skills
